An estimated 400 participants, including delegates from 28 African nations, will gather in Marrakech, Morocco, for the fifth annual African Mining Investment Symposium, to be held Nov. 16-18.
The symposium and exhibit are sponsored by the Multilateral Investment Guarantee Agency (MIGA), a member of the World Bank Group. Since 1994, MIGA has played a vital role in promoting foreign investment in the African mining sector, and its annual conference is widely regarded as the pre-eminent African mining promotion event.
MIGA’s approach to mining investment promotion relies on bringing together key industry players and African governments.
In addition to sessions on mineral projects throughout Africa, the event will feature mining opportunities in Morocco, and local mine-site visits.
